In the State of the Union address on March 1st, President Biden utilized this time to revert to points taken out of the conservative playbook – securing the border and funding the police. While President Biden took the first few minutes of his speech to address Putin and the Russian invasion into Ukraine, he quickly pivoted to domestic topics. Despite members of his own party wanting to defund the police, President Biden took the opposite view last night: "We should all agree: The answer is not to defund the police. It is to fund the police. Fund them. Fund them. Fund them with resources and training. Resources and training they need to protect their communities." President Biden also went on to advocate for securing our border when his policies are what created the crisis at the border in the first place: "Folks, if we are to advance liberty and justice, we need to secure our border and fix the immigration system."
